Tom Lord <address@hidden> writes:
> implicit
> untagged-source unrecognized
>
> will work like regular `implicit' mode, except that source-named files
> without tags will be categorized as `unrecognized'. Consequently,
> the presence of such a file in a source tree will _prevent_ a commit.
Using `tagline' tagging, this seems to work for me -- commit fails if I
have an untagged file -- but `tla tree-lint' still returns a zero exit
status, which seems wrong.
I have the following in my {arch}/=tagging-method:
tagline
untagged-source unrecognized
